Experience
Steven has experience working with a diverse range of clients, including youth soccer players, runners, veterans, and recreational athletes. In addition to private practice, he has worked in gym and pilates studio settings, giving him valuable experience in exercise-based rehabilitation, movement assessment, and helping clients build strength and confidence throughout their recovery. He enjoys treating everyone from athletes to weekend warriors and is passionate about helping people return to the activities they love.
He takes a holistic, evidence-based approach to physiotherapy, focusing on understanding each clients goals and developing an individualised treatment plan to achieve the best possible outcome.
His treatment approach combines hands-on therapy, including massage, dry needling, joint mobilisations, and taping, with tailored exercise rehabilitation. Steven also provides posture assessment and ergonomic advice to help clients improve movement efficiency, reduce strain, and support long-term musculoskeletal health. He believes that empowering clients through education and progressive exercise is key to restoring function, reducing pain, preventing future injuries, and helping them achieve their personal goals.
